Honda Motor Co., Ltd. established a joint development agreement with Astrobotic in 2025 to integrate Honda's regenerative fuel cell technology with Astrobotic's LunaGrid power system and vertical solar arrays for scalable lunar power solutions.

Bridgestone Corporation and Astrobotic reached a collaboration agreement in October 2024 for the joint development of lunar rover tires; Bridgestone develops and supplies all-metal lunar rover tires for Astrobotic's 24U CubeRover to operate in extreme lunar conditions.

Astrobotic acquired Masten Space Systems' assets and technology in 2022 (including lunar lander designs and a SpaceX launch credit), integrating them as Astrobotic's Propulsion & Test department.
Relationship research record
Astrobotic acquired Masten Space Systems' assets, technology, propulsion/testing capabilities, and portfolio (including 600+ VTVL flights) for $4.5 million in September 2022 following Masten's bankruptcy; integrated as Astrobotic's Propulsion & Test department.
